Midtown Market, located at 218 Gray St, Houston, TX, underwent a low-risk inspection on 2025-08-05. The inspection identified four minor violations, including issues with food storage locations, the presence of hand-washing signage, and the accessibility of a hand-washing sink. This recent inspection aligns with the facility's historical pattern of mostly low-risk assessments across three scored inspections.
